Got asked a question I can't answer. Maybe someone out there has the answer.
I use an exhaust effect on the YAS spitfires which is always "ON". I can't find any way of linking it to "engine start" so that it only shows when the engine is running. I guess in FS2004 there may be XML options but what about CFS2?????

Hi Merlin
Afraid not  in FS9 effects are tied into the light/smoke system and linked to engine via xml. In cfs2 they are tied into the damage system. The only way I found how to do em was to model a cone in fsds which was transperent and emissive and linked to prop rotation,but even that was done with sldedit and fsds1(thnk in ver 2 prop_rpm is broken well it is for fs9)the only other way would be to use the panel lighting effect in cfs2,then get somebody to make C+ gauge that switched on the panel light when engine started
